| Новости | FAQ | Авторы | Документация | В действии | Библиотека |
| Инструменты | Полезные ссылки | Хостинги | Скачать | Примеры | Форум |
Step 03.01.2005 06:49
Я вот скачал все прочитал, но ничего не вышло! класс sql.p у меня в папке classes@USE
/sql.p
@auto[]
$connect_string[mysql://root:war@localhost/parser]
$MAIN:pSQL[^mysql::init[$SQL.connect-string;$.is_debug(1)]]
$now[^date::now[]]
@main[]
^MAIN:pSQL.server{
^header[]
^body[]
^footer[]
}
@postprocess[body]
$result[$body]
^if(def $MAIN:pSQL){
^if(def $form:mode && ^form:tables.mode.locate[field;debug]){
^rem{ *** åñëè îáðàòèëèñü ñ ?mode=debug òî ïîëó÷àåì è ñîõðàíÿåì èíôîðìàöèþ îáî âñåõ çàïðîñàõ íà ñòðàíèöå *** }
^MAIN:pSQL.print_statistic[$file[/../data/sql.txt]]
}{
^rem{ *** à ïî óìîë÷àíèþ â ëîã ïèøåì òîëüêî èíôîðìàöèþ î ìåäëåííûõ çàïðîñàõ è î ñòðàíèöàõ ñ áîëüøèì êîë-âîì çàïðîñîâ*** }
^MAIN:pSQL.print_statistic[
$.file[/../data/sql.log]
$.debug_time_limit(500)
$.debug_queries_limit(25)
# $.debug_result_limit(3000)
# $.is_expand_exceeded_queries_to_log(1)
]
}
}Далее идет не очень нужная часть!